The ENCODE project: Missteps overshadowing a success

WebApr 8, 2013 · ENCODE and some of its critics have fallen into similar traps. In trying to make the result sound important, ENCODE’s publicity spun it retrospectively as a hypothesis test, but ENCODE was not designed to test anything. ENCODE is a map: it should have been published and defended as such.
